Jessica Pegula Shines at Tennis Weddings, Heads to DC Open
**Jessica Pegula** made headlines on 22 Jul 2026 by joining fellow players at two star‑studded weddings and then confirming her next stop at the Mubadala DC Open.
What weddings did Jessica Pegula attend?
Pegula arrived in New York for Tommy Paul and Paige Lorenze’s ceremony, slipping into a sage‑green dress that turned heads. She posted photos with her husband, Taylor Gahagen, a rarity given their low‑key profile. A few days later she flew to Vancouver for Asia Muhammad’s wedding to James Cross, where she posed in a pink dress alongside Desirae Krawczyk and Jennifer Brady.
How does the wedding circuit fit her recent results?
Just days earlier, Pegula fell 4‑6, 6‑3, 6‑3 to Coco Gauff in the Wimbledon quarter‑finals. The world No. 3 called the grass swing “the best season of her career,” noting a Berlin Open final appearance. The brief break for weddings gave her a chance to unwind before the hard‑court swing resumes.

What’s next for Jessica Pegula?
The Mubadala DC Open kicks off on 27 Jul 2026, featuring a stacked field that includes Naomi Osaka, Venus Williams, Leylah Fernandez and Madison Keys. Pegula aims to translate the momentum from her “best grass season” into a strong hard‑court start, hoping the recent celebrations won’t distract from her title chase.
